Warning. Do not remove check valve and butterfly valves.
1. Remove the water hose from the throttle body nipple and from the wax element nipple (for automatic valve).
2. Remove mix chamber linkage from free arm.
3. Remove the connector bracket.
4. Remove the mixing chamber (throttle actuator).
5. Remove the accelerator pump linkage from the throttle lever.
6. Loosen the screw "IN" float chamber cover and remove the throttle body.
7. Loosen the screws "A" and remove the float chamber cover from the main body.
8. To remove the float chamber cover assembly, place a screwdriver blade between the enrichment and float chamber covers as shown, apply slight pressure and lift gently.
Warning. Do not apply excessive force.
9. Remove the pin and pull out the float and needle valve.
Warnings:
1) Do not drop the float or apply excessive weight to it.
2) Take care not to damage the end of the needle valve.
10. To remove the needle valve seat, pry it out from both sides with a flat blade screwdriver.
Warning. Take care not to damage the float chamber cover when extruding the needle valve seat.
11. Remove the holder and pull out the shut-off solenoid valve.
12. Using a screwdriver or other tool with a thin flat end, press the locking section and remove the two terminals from the connector.
13. Remove the accelerator cable support bracket.
14. Remove auxiliary jets and main air jet.
Note. When removing the jets, use a screwdriver that fits exactly into their slots and be careful not to damage the jets.
15. Remove the accelerator pump check valve ball and weight.
Note. Flip the camera; to remove the accelerator pump check valve ball and weight located on the gasket surface.
16. Separate the float chamber from the throttle body.
17. Remove the main jets.
Note. When removing the main jets, use a screwdriver that fits exactly into their grooves and be careful not to damage the jets.
18. Remove the three screws securing the enrichment valve cover to the enrichment valve seat on the float chamber. Remove cover, spring and diaphragm. Unscrew enrichment valve from seat.
19. Use a screwdriver to loosen the enrichment jet and remove the spring and ball from the enrichment jet valve.
Warning. The valve has many small parts. Don't lose them.
20. Remove four screws (there is a thread seal), connecting the accelerator pump cover to the float chamber. Remove the accelerator pump cover, diaphragm, spring, pump housing and gaskets.
Note. When reinstalling, apply sealant to the screw threads and make sure that the pump body, gasket and cover are properly installed.
21. Remove the E-clip and outer washer on the second throttle shaft and remove the diaphragm spring from the shaft.
22. Remove the two screws attaching the diaphragm bracket to the throttle body and remove the second throttle diaphragm.
23. Remove the additional accelerating pump.
24. To remove the blunt, clamp the carburetor in a vise and drill a 2 mm hole in the casting surrounding the mixture adjustment screw (MAS), then ream this hole to a diameter of 3 mm. Insert a blunt beard into the hole and knock the plug out.
